// Option to scrap CCS
The government is considering abolishing the clean car standard (CCS) months after reducing the charges businesses pay to import some vehicles.

// Vehicle arrivals total 15,806 units in February
The number of new and used vehicles arriving at New Zealand ports in February 2026 totalled 15,806 units, up 10.7%
// Monthly gain for used imports
There were 6,177 used passenger vehicles imported last month as the number of units crossing our borders fell 6.4 per cent from 6,602 units a year ago.
